Who’s OG Bikeworks?
OG Bikeworks was based by Paul Gallagher, a biking trade veteran who beforehand labored for manufacturers like Hayes and SRAM on varied initiatives. He’s no stranger to product improvement and has even dabbled in wi-fi shifting earlier than. In reality, Gallagher was behind the XShifter system that Tyler coated approach again in 2016.
Gallagher reassured us that NXS isn’t just a relaunch of the XShifter system. He mentioned, “The NXS Wi-fi Shifting System is a totally new platform, developed from the bottom up.”

What’s the NXS Wi-fi Shifting System?
OG Bikeworks calls NXS “an open-platform wi-fi shifting system that works with any derailleur, any bike, any handlebar — with out forcing you right into a locked ecosystem.” Primarily, it goals to be a universally appropriate system that may convert any cable-actuated derailleur right into a wi-fi shifting system.
Primarily based on the video and pictures offered on the Kickstarter web page, the NXS 1X MTB Package is absolutely developed, purposeful, and prepared for manufacturing. The system consists of a wi-fi handlebar distant and a compact shifter unit. It claims to be appropriate with any rear derailleur and is absolutely programmable and customizable by the NXS Android App — an iOS model is reportedly coming quickly.
The handlebar distant is designed to mount to straightforward flat handlebar mounts. This compact distant has a CNC’d aluminum physique with a molded silicone rubber contact pad and weighs a claimed 23 grams. It’s powered by a regular CR2032 coin cell battery that’s claimed to final 2-3 years.
The shifter unit mounts on to the derailleur and is reportedly simply 50 mm lengthy. The package comes with a number of adapters to suit all the key derailleur manufacturers. This compact, self-contained unit homes all of the electronics, together with the servo motor and USB-C rechargeable battery. OG Bikeworks claims a battery lifetime of ~5,000 shifts per cost. The shifter unit weighs a claimed 55 to 60 grams, making the overall system weight ~80 grams.
Each the distant and the shifter are claimed to be waterproof with an IP65 ranking for using in any climate situation. Moreover, the rear shifter’s ball-and-socket mounting system is designed to be each angle-adjustable and work like a built-in crash safety system.
At current, OG Bikeworks solely affords 1X MTB Kits, however they are saying that’s only the start. The model claims that road-specific and dropper submit kits are coming quickly and that it’s engaged on OEM integration with “modern manufacturers.”
NXS Protocol
The distant and shifter are modern in and of themselves, however the NXS wi-fi protocol is noteworthy in its personal proper. OG Bikeworks calls it a “modular management platform constructed on a strong, low-latency communication protocol with full API entry.”
Not solely do they declare that shifting is quicker than SRAM, however NXS was designed with future OEM integration in thoughts. With the power to pair as much as 6 NXS gadgets on the identical wi-fi community, evidently OG Bikeworks is hopeful that different manufacturers license the NXS protocol when growing wi-fi parts.
The open API creates the potential for varied part manufacturers to make use of the identical wi-fi protocol and combine into the identical ecosystem. That’s one thing that isn’t potential with present wi-fi techniques, with SRAM’s AXS, Shimano’s Di2, and Fox’s Neo all being brand-specific.
